FCC votes to restore net neutrality protections in the United States
When net neutrality was repealed, Democrats said all kinds of dire things would happen: prices would go up. Some areas would not be able to get internet. Dogs would mate with cats...Investment and access to high-speed Internet surged. By the end of 2019, 94% of Americans had access to high-speed fixed and mobile broadband, up from 77% in 2015. In 2022 broadband builders laid more than 400,000 route miles of fiber, more than 50% more than in 2016.
Prices fell with more competition. A study by Casey Mulligan and Phil Kerpenfor the Committee to Unleash Prosperity found that, from September 2017 to September 2023, the price index for wired internet services fell 11% compared to the overall consumer-price index. The CPI for wireless fell 21% in real terms. The biggest winners from this price decline were low-income households, which pay a higher share of their earnings on broadband.
Restoring "net neutrality" will actually slow the installation of 5G systems and protect monopolies while giving the FCC the power to monitor internet content.

Apple Watch latest target in Uniloc's quickly growing legal barrage against Apple
The Supreme Court just ruled unanimously (https://www.supremecourt.gov/opinions/16pdf/16-341_8n59.pdf) that filing this suit anywhere but where the company is incorporated is illegal. Patent trolls can't use East Texas any more. 45% of all patent suits were being filed in plaintiff-friendly East Texas and it got to the point where frequent defendants like Samsung were building parks and permanent offices there just to handle the load.
It is very likely that this case will get stomped on, big time. -
